Thread Starter | Advice needed: DVD coaxial/optical to Analog converter?
Hello dear sirs, I'm in a bit of jam trying to locate a _portable_ converter for portable dvd-players coaxial or optical output. So the general idea is to have a easily portable setup for displaying dvds and still being able to output all the six audio channels from the dvd played. Any help highly appreciated, Parametex |

Welll, the problem you're going to run into is that you need to find a Dolby digital decoder that isn't attached to a home theater stylee receiver. From what I've found the Dolby DP564 and some Wohler offerings will do this, but not many others.

Thank you for your fast reply. So the coaxial connection is outputting the audio coded as dolby digital. Hmm thats not good news... Is the optical outputs in dvd players also coded as dolby digital?? Thx, |

The vast majority of the time any digital output from a DVD player will be the Dolby digital encoded signal. Some really pro DVD players may have a built in decoder that will allow the baseband digital to be outputted, but that would require additional liscensing for the AC3 decoder from Dolby. They may exist, I don't know any of them(and went on a quest for one a few months ago) Regards, Joel |
